EXCEEDS logo
Exceeds
saurabh

PROFILE

Saurabh

Worked on the ROCm/onnxruntime repository to enhance the OpenVINO Execution Provider by expanding operation coverage and improving stability, enabling broader ONNX model compatibility. Applied targeted bug fixes, refactoring, and contrib ops updates using C++ and OpenVINO to boost production readiness. Upgraded the CI pipeline to OpenVINO 2025.0.0, modernizing dependencies and reducing build risk through Docker and CMake. Improved maintainability by enhancing readability and enabling cross-configuration model dumping, which supports better debuggability and validation across environments. The work demonstrated a focus on backend development, continuous integration, and model optimization, delivering incremental improvements over a three-month period.

Overall Statistics

Feature vs Bugs

100%Features

Repository Contributions

3Total
Bugs
0
Commits
3
Features
3
Lines of code
345
Activity Months3

Work History

April 2025

1 Commits • 1 Features

Apr 1, 2025

April 2025 monthly summary for ROCm/onnxruntime: Focused on delivering improvements to the OpenVINO Provider with enhanced readability and cross-config model dumping. The changes reordered parameters for better readability and adjusted build flags to enable model dumps across configurations, improving debuggability and cross-environment validation. Linked to commit 838b97e73289cd11caf969f9f5c01ce153d6069f as part of PR:24394 (#24526).

March 2025

1 Commits • 1 Features

Mar 1, 2025

March 2025 (2025-03) - ROCm/onnxruntime: Delivered a critical CI pipeline upgrade to OpenVINO 2025.0.0, ensuring compatibility with the latest features and reducing build risk. No separate bug fixes were reported this month; the upgrade enables downstream improvements and sets the stage for future OpenVINO optimizations.

February 2025

1 Commits • 1 Features

Feb 1, 2025

February 2025: OpenVINO Execution Provider (OVEP) expanded operation coverage and boosted stability in ROCm/onnxruntime. Implemented targeted bug fixes, refactoring, and contrib ops updates to enhance reliability and model compatibility. These changes improve production readiness for OpenVINO backends and broaden support for a wider set of ONNX models.

Activity

Loading activity data...

Quality Metrics

Correctness86.6%
Maintainability86.6%
Architecture86.6%
Performance86.6%
AI Usage33.4%

Skills & Technologies

Programming Languages

C++CMakeDockerfileYAML

Technical Skills

Backend DevelopmentC++CMakeContinuous IntegrationDevOpsDockerMachine LearningModel OptimizationOpenVINO

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

ROCm/onnxruntime

Feb 2025 Apr 2025
3 Months active

Languages Used

C++DockerfileYAMLCMake

Technical Skills

Backend DevelopmentC++Machine LearningOpenVINOContinuous IntegrationDevOps